The AES Alamitos Battery Energy Storage System made history.

It''s the world''s first stand-alone energy storage project for local capacity. It''s the world''s first grid-scale battery energy storage system to receive a long-term power purchase agreement (PPA).

How do energy storage contracts work?

For standalone energy storage contracts, these are typically structured with a fixed monthly capacity payment plus some variable cost per megawatt hour (MWh) of throughput. For a combined renewables-plus-storage project, it may be structured with an energy-only price in lieu of a fixed monthly capacity payment.

What is CPA's new energy storage project?

The project is CPA’s first executed contract for eight-hour storage, following other four-hour battery projects. The Clean Power Alliance has approved a 15-year power purchase agreement with NextEra Energy Resources for a 75 MW long-duration stand alone energy storage project, the Los Angeles power provider announced Friday.

When will NextEra's Energy Storage Project start?

The project at NextEra’s Desert Sands Energy Storage facility in Riverside County, California, will begin storing and discharging energy in June 2026, CPA said. The project marks CPA’s first executed contract incorporating eight-hour storage; many of its other battery storage projects incorporate four-hour battery technologies.

What is the control system of the energy storage station?

The control system of the energy storage station adopts the IEC-61850 standard specification, achieving fast power control function through a unified hardware and software platform consisting of a coordinated control system and converter group. Primary frequency control and voltage control response speed is less than 30ms.

What are the operational limitations of energy storage?

Operating Limitations: Energy storage resources may be subject to operational constraints that do not affect traditional generation projects. For example, certain battery technologies will degrade more quickly if the state of charge is not actively managed within a certain range.
